java 使用ConcurrentHashMap和计数器实现锁
java 使用concurrenthashmap和计数器实现锁 在某些场景下,我们想让线程根据某些业务数据进行排队,简单代码如下: import java.ut
程序员文章站2023-12-20Java 多线程同步 锁机制与synchronized深入解析
打个比方:一个object就像一个大房子,大门永远打开。房子里有很多房间(也就是方法)。这些房间有上锁的(synchronized方法), 和不上锁之分(普通方法)。房门口
程序员文章站2023-12-20Java线程之锁对象Lock-同步问题更完美的处理方式代码实例
lock是java.util.concurrent.locks包下的接口,lock 实现提供了比使用synchronized 方法和语句可获得的更广泛的锁定操作,它能以更优
程序员文章站2023-12-20Mysql(MyISAM)的读写互斥锁问题的解决方法
由于没办法在短期内增加读的服务器,所以采取对mysql进行了一些配置,以牺牲数据实时性为代价,来换取所有服务器的生命安全。呵呵,具体相关调整以及思路如下: myisam在读
程序员文章站2023-12-20Android编程获取系统隐藏服务实现锁屏的方法
本文实例讲述了android编程获取系统隐藏服务实现锁屏的方法。分享给大家供大家参考,具体如下: 实现原理:当按锁屏键时,会发出一个广播,当界面接收到一个广播就可以实现锁
程序员文章站2023-12-20浅谈iOS中的锁的介绍及使用
在平时的开发中经常使用到多线程,在使用多线程的过程中,难免会遇到资源竞争的问题,那我们怎么来避免出现这种问题那? 线程安全是什么? 当一个线程访问数据的时候,其他的线程
程序员文章站2023-12-20mysql 锁表锁行语句分享(MySQL事务处理)
复制代码 代码如下: mysql_query("set autocommit=0"); $list_one = $db->fetch_first("select *
程序员文章站2023-12-20mysql锁表和解锁语句分享
页级的典型代表引擎为bdb。 表级的典型代表引擎为myisam,memory以及很久以前的isam。 行级的典型代表引擎为innodb。 -我们实际应用中用的最
程序员文章站2023-12-20深入多线程之:Reader与Write Locks(读写锁)的使用详解
线程安全的一个很经常的需求是允许并发读,但是不允许并发写,例如对于文件就是这样的。 readerwriterlockslim 在.net framework 3.5的时候
程序员文章站2023-12-20iOS 14.2值得升!用户实测:锁屏密码漏输、拖影、无线充电异常等均已修复
今晨,苹果发布了ios 14.2系统,除了新增100多个表情符号、8款新壁纸等,还有着大量修复。据用户实装后反馈,从ios 13至今存在的一个恼人bug,即“锁定屏幕中的键盘在您尝试输入密
程序员文章站2023-12-20移动技术Android 监听屏幕是否锁屏的实例代码
今天,简单讲讲如何监听手机屏幕是否锁屏。 实现方法: 1)通过broadcastreceiver接收广播intent.action_screen_on和intent.a
程序员文章站2023-12-20使用JAVA实现高并发无锁数据库操作步骤分享
1. 并发中如何无锁。一个很简单的思路,把并发转化成为单线程。java的disruptor就是一个很好的例子。如果用java的concurrentcollection类去做
程序员文章站2023-12-20iOS监听手机锁屏状态
iphone的锁屏监测分为两种方式监听: 1. 程序在前台,这种比较简单。直接使用darwin层的通知就可以了: #import
程序员文章站2023-12-19Java concurrency之公平锁(二)_动力节点Java学院整理
释放公平锁(基于jdk1.7.0_40) 1. unlock() unlock()在reentrantlock.java中实现的,源码如下: public v
程序员文章站2023-12-19Java concurrency之共享锁和ReentrantReadWriteLock_动力节点Java学院整理
readwritelock 和 reentrantreadwritelock介绍 readwritelock,顾名思义,是读写锁。它维护了一对相关的锁 — — “读取
程序员文章站2023-12-19Java concurrency之非公平锁_动力节点Java学院整理
获取非公平锁(基于jdk1.7.0_40) 非公平锁和公平锁在获取锁的方法上,流程是一样的;它们的区别主要表现在“尝试获取锁的机制不同”。简单点说,“公平锁”在每次尝
程序员文章站2023-12-19Java concurrency之公平锁(一)_动力节点Java学院整理
基本概念 本章,我们会讲解“线程获取公平锁”的原理;在讲解之前,需要了解几个基本概念。后面的内容,都是基于这些概念的;这些概念可能比较枯燥,但从这些概念中,能窥见“jav
程序员文章站2023-12-19Java线程同步Lock同步锁代码示例
java线程同步原理 java会为每个object对象分配一个monitor,当某个对象的同步方法(synchronizedmethods)被多个线程调用时,该对象的mo
程序员文章站2023-12-19谈谈iOS中的几种锁
1 前言 近日工作不是太忙,刚好有时间了解一些其他东西,本来打算今天上午去体检,但是看看天气还是明天再去吧,也有很大一个原因:就是周六没有预约上!闲话少说,这里简单对
程序员文章站2023-12-19MySQL InnoDB之事务与锁详解
引题:为何引入事务? 1>.数据完整性 2>.数据安全性 3>.充分利用系统资源,提高系统并发处理的能力 1. 事务的特征 事务具有四
程序员文章站2023-12-19